If you have particular dietary requirements and wish to alter some recipes to suit you, there are many ways this can be done. Below are just some ideas. Obviously a recipe has been developed using the original ingredients so you may have to experiment a little!
How to Lower Fat and Cholesterol
Ingredient Replace with
Full cream milk – Reduced or non-fat milk
Full cream evaporated milk – Low fat evaporated milk (1.6% fat)
Yoghurt – Low fat yoghurt, Cream Yoghurt or Evaporated milk (4 % fat)
Sour Cream – Low fat yoghurt, Reduced fat sour cream
Coconut Cream – Lite Coconut milk, Low fat evaporated milk plus coconut essence
Cream cheese – Ricotta or cottage cheese Regular Cheese Low fat (10%) cheese, 25% fat hard cheese such as Edam
Butter – Mono/polyunsaturated oils or spread
Cooked Chicken – Remove chicken skin, choose breast meat
Fatty Meats – Lean meats, remove all fat
Streaky bacon – Middle eye rasher
Tuna or Salmon in oil – Tuna or salmon in brine or spring water
Puff & regular pastry – Filo pastry and spray with oil
How to Lower Salt or Sodium
Ingredient Replace with
Salt in cooking – Lemon juice, curry powder, spices
Canned or smoked fish – Canned in spring water
Sauces – Low salt varieties
How to Lower Sugar
Ingredient Replace with
Sugar – Reduce quantity or sugar, or smaller amount of honey Add fruit juice instead of sugar
Use fresh or dried fruit instead of sugar
Use a liquid or powdered equivalent substitute
How to Increase Fibre
Ingredient Replace with
White flour – Wholemeal Flour
White rice – Brown Rice
Plain pasta – Wholemeal pasta
Peeled vegetables – Unpeeled Vegetables
White Bread crumbs – Wholemeal bread crumbs
